Understanding Erb's Palsy & Possible Medical Errors
Erb’s palsy is a type of birth injury involving damage to the brachial plexus, the group of nerves that controls movement and sensation in the shoulder, arm, and hand. Depending on the extent of the nerve damage, a child may experience reduced strength, limited mobility, or, in more severe cases, paralysis.
Common factors that can contribute to Erb's palsy include:
- Excessive force was applied during delivery
- Improper use of forceps or vacuum extraction
- Delayed response to birth complications
- Failure to perform a necessary cesarean section

Erb's Palsy Symptoms
Erb’s palsy can present in various ways. Recognizing the signs early is important for ensuring a child receives proper medical care, therapy, and long-term support.
Common signs of Erb's palsy include:
- Arm bent at the elbow
- Lack of grip strength
- Limited mobility
- Weakness in one arm
- Paralysis
